About Maurer
Phyllis Maurer has been a real estate agent for over 38 years. She works in conjunction with her business partner, Marguerite Widell, to serve buyer and seller clients.
Phyllis is certified as a residential specialist, in loss mitigation, in buyer representation, and is an accredited home stager. She serves Concord, Lexington, Bedford, Littleton, Sudbury, Woburn, Burlington, and the surrounding areas.
Before her career in Real Estate, Phyllis was the first female Bank Manager in Middlesex County, worked as a Branch Administrator for a local commercial bank, and worked 13 years as a residential builder in the MetroWest. She has also attended the American Institute of Banking, and taken Real Estate Law Courses at Suffolk University.
Phyllis is an active community member, serving as the past President of The Rotary Club Concord, past Co-Chair of the Community Chest Annual Gala, former member of the Concord Lions Club, and former Student Mentor in Real Estate for the Concord-Carlisle High School.
Marguerite Widell has been a real estate agent for over 32 years. Marguerite is a seasoned Realtor® with a successful track record of working with both buyer and seller clients. She has sold numerous properties ranging from new construction to antiques, to land.
She draws from her skills of resourcefulness, organization, creativity, and negotiation, which she developed in her first career as a Buyer and a Program Manager in the High Tech Industry. She continually refines and enhances these skills as a real estate professional.
Marguerite is a dedicated, energetic Realtor® who works to find solutions in a timely, helpful manner. She is continually working to stay up-to-date in her field, with continuing education courses covering topics such as lead paint, contract law, buyer agency, 1031 taxes, international real estate, wetlands, land surveying, and loss mitigation.
As a resident of Concord, MA, for over 14 years, Marguerite knows the areas she serves well. Before moving to Concord, Marguerite spent 21 years as a Carlisle, MA resident. Her children attended the local public school system in Carlisle and the Concord-Carlisle Regional High School. She is also an active community member, volunteering with Meals on Wheels. While her children were in school, she was a member of the Carlisle Middle School Parent Association and a parent volunteer at Concord-Carlisle Regional High School.
